Output 6c3dc0a4333d5d92f8b17ec57ad664cbc2c1f12bee6f2e9f6b9a8b3e88f6ac69:0

value
21965715
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e18bef85b1abfeaa188c8d7c5445fc68af57436e OP_EQUAL
address
3NFbbbyizkt7UerdEUAHc2M9yreHKq3u3g
transaction
6c3dc0a4333d5d92f8b17ec57ad664cbc2c1f12bee6f2e9f6b9a8b3e88f6ac69